Emerging Technologies Revolutionizing iGaming
Technology is at the heart of the iGaming industry’s growth. Several innovations are redefining how games are developed, delivered, and enjoyed by players worldwide.
1.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R)
VR and AR technologies are creating immersive gaming environments that simulate real-world casinos or fantastical settings. Players can interact with virtual dealers, other players, and game elements in ways that were previously impossible, enhancing engagement and realism.
2. Blockchain and Cryptocurrencies
Blockchain technology offers transparency, security, and fairness in gaming transactions. C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um are increasingly accepted for deposits and withdrawals, providing faster and more anonymous payment options.
3.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ning
AI is being used to personalize gaming experiences, optimize customer support through chatbots, and detect fraudulent activities. Machine learning algorithms analyze player behavior to offer tailored game recommendations and bonuses.
Key Trends Shaping the iGaming Landscape
The following trends are influencing how operators design their platforms and how players engage with games:
- Mobile Gaming Dominance: With the rise of smartphones and tablets, mobile gaming has become the preferred choice for many players, prompting operators to optimize their platforms for mobile devices.
- Live Dealer Games: Combining the convenience of online gaming with the social interaction of live casinos, live dealer games are gaining traction among players seeking authentic experiences.
- Esports Betting: The growing popularity of esports has led to an increase in betting markets focused on competitive gaming tournaments.
- Regulatory Changes: Governments worldwide are updating regulations to ensure player protection and fair play, impacting market accessibility and operator compliance.
- Social and Skill-Based Gaming: Games that incorporate social elements and skill challenges are attracting a broader audience beyond traditional casino players.

Challenges and Considerations in iGaming
Despite its growth, the iGaming sector faces several challenges that require attention from operators and regulators alike.
Responsible Gaming
Ensuring players gamble responsibly is a top priority. Operators are implementing tools such as self-exclusion, deposit limits, and reality checks to promote safe gaming habits.
Regulatory Compliance
Compliance with diverse legal frameworks across jurisdictions can be complex. Operators must stay informed about licensing requirements, taxation, and advertising restrictions.
Market Competition
The increasing number of operators intensifies competition, pushing companies to innovate and differentiate their offerings continuously.
